Distribution Automation Market: Key Insights

According to the new market research report Distribution Automation Market by Component (Field Devices, Software, Services), Communication Technology (Wired (Fiber Optic, Ethernet, Powerline Carrier, IP), Wireless (RF Mesh, Cellular, Wimax)), Utility, Region – Global Forecast to 2025″, size is expected to grow from an estimated value of USD 12.4 billion in 2020 to USD 17.7 billion by 2025, at a CAGR of 7.4% from 2020 to 2025.

Distribution Automation Market: Key Development

The need for improved grid reliability and operating efficiency and increasing investments to upgrade aging grid infrastructure are major factors driving the growth of this market.

The major strategies adopted by the market players include contracts & agreements, new product developments, mergers & acquisition, investments & expansions, partnerships. Contracts & agreements were the most commonly adopted strategy from January 2017 to February 2020.

Public utility segment estimated to hold a larger share of the distribution automation market than the private utility segment during the forecast period

The distribution automation market has been segmented based on utility into public and private. The public utility segment accounted for a larger market share in 2019. Public utilities are undertaking initiatives to adopt new advanced technologies due to increased regulation and evolving customer preferences.

Wireless segment projected to register a higher CAGR than the wired segment during the forecast period

Based on communication technology, the market has been segmented into wired and wireless. The wireless segment is expected to witness a higher CAGR during the forecast period. Distribution automation uses wireless communication due to its ease in accessibility and increased efficiency. This wireless communication technology provides integral support to the utilities by offering high bandwidth and covering a large area.

Regional Insights:

Asia Pacific estimated to dominate the distribution automation market during the forecast period

Asia Pacific is estimated to be the largest market for distribution automation during the forecast period. For the market analysis, the region has been segmented into China, Japan, India, South Korea, Australia, and the Rest of Asia Pacific. The demand for distribution automation in this region is driven mostly by the increasing electricity consumption and the need to upgrade aging infrastructure. Countries in this region are shifting toward clean energy to meet the growing energy demands.
